Factors associated with short-term adverse events in hypertensive acute heart failure

Objective:
To analyse the factors associated with adverse events in patients presenting with hypertensive acute heart failure (AHF), and to assess whether differences exist according to patient sex.
Methods:
We included patients diagnosed with AHF Spanish emergency departments (EDs), with a decompensation episode and elevated systolic blood pressure (SBP) on arrival. We analysed the association between 22 independent variables and in-hospital mortality. One-year mortality and 30-day post-discharge composite adverse events (defined as ED revisit, hospitalisation, or death) were analysed.
Results:
We included 2865 AHF episodes secondary to hypertensive crisis (median age: 83 years; 60.5% women). In-hospital mortality was 5.3% and was independently associated with nine variables. Intravenous nitroglycerine administration was associated with increased in-hospital mortality (adjusted OR 1.874; 95% CI: 1.322-2.658). One-year mortality was 23.8% and was associated with eight variables (the same as in-hospital mortality, excluding valvular disease). In both cases, the strongest predictor was age ≥80 years (adjusted OR 2.195 [1.768-2.724]; adjusted HR 1.896 [1.548-2.323], respectively). The 30-day composite adverse event rate was 25.5% and was directly associated with chronic obstructive pulmonary disease (COPD) (HR 1.332; 95% CI: 1.095-1.621) and ischaemic heart disease (HR 1.202; 95% CI: 1.006-1.436), and inversely associated with hospitalisation (HR 0.781; 95% CI: 0.645-0.945). No significant interactions with sex were found for any outcome.
Conclusions:
In hypertensive AHF, multiple factors are associated with mortality, and intravenous nitroglycerine use appears to increase risk. Post-discharge adverse events are more frequent in patients with chronic pulmonary and ischaemic heart disease. No sex-based differences were observed for any of the outcomes analysed.
